class Amazonite::DynamoDBV2::TransactWriteItemsInput
- Amazonite::DynamoDBV2::TransactWriteItemsInput
- Reference
- Object
Included Modules
- JSON::Serializable
Defined in:
dynamodb_v2/transact_write_items_input.crConstructors
- .new(pull : JSON::PullParser)
- .new(transact_items : Array(TransactWriteItem), return_consumed_capacity : ReturnConsumedCapacity | Nil = nil, return_item_collection_metrics : ReturnItemCollectionMetrics | Nil = nil, client_request_token : String | Nil = nil)
Instance Method Summary
- #client_request_token : String | Nil
- #client_request_token=(client_request_token : String | Nil)
- #return_consumed_capacity : ReturnConsumedCapacity | Nil
- #return_consumed_capacity=(return_consumed_capacity : ReturnConsumedCapacity | Nil)
- #return_item_collection_metrics : ReturnItemCollectionMetrics | Nil
- #return_item_collection_metrics=(return_item_collection_metrics : ReturnItemCollectionMetrics | Nil)
- #transact_items : Array(TransactWriteItem)
- #transact_items=(transact_items : Array(TransactWriteItem))
Constructor Detail
def self.new(transact_items : Array(TransactWriteItem), return_consumed_capacity : ReturnConsumedCapacity | Nil = nil, return_item_collection_metrics : ReturnItemCollectionMetrics | Nil = nil, client_request_token : String | Nil = nil)
#
Instance Method Detail
def return_consumed_capacity=(return_consumed_capacity : ReturnConsumedCapacity | Nil)
#
def return_item_collection_metrics=(return_item_collection_metrics : ReturnItemCollectionMetrics | Nil)
#